Uqba’s Contributions: The Vanguard of Scholarship
Beyond his ideological contributions, Uqba bin Saman played a significant role as a scholar and jurist. He contributed to developing fundamental jurisprudential principles, framing a corpus of knowledge that would shape subsequent legal discussions within the Shia tradition. His proficiency in various sciences, including Arabic linguistics and theology, positioned him among the most influential scholars of his time.
